According to TechFlow, the open source artificial intelligence development platform Sentient announced the completion of a $85 million seed round of financing. This round of financing was co-led by Peter Thiel's Founders Fund, Pantera Capital and Framework Ventures, and other investors included Ethereal Ventures, Robot Ventures, Symbolic Capital, Delphi Ventures, etc.

One of Sentient's core contributors is Polygon co-founder Sandeep Nailwal, and its advisor is EigenLayer founder and CEO Sreeram Kannan. Sentient is committed to building open source AI models through community contributions to address the centralization and security ethics issues in the current AI field. Sentient plans to launch a testnet in the third quarter of this year and plans to use Polygon's technology for development.
